Why Some Dogs Are Still Looking For More

For thousands of years dogs have been selectively bred to excel at specific jobs such as herding, hunting, guarding and retrieving

Dogs used to perform these jobs every day, giving them a strong sense of purpose

These jobs were highly stimulating to dogs

Not only physically, but also mentally


Then we moved dogs into urban environments and we effectively took their jobs away

However a dog's natural instinct to perform the job they were bred to do is still there 

It's genetically hardwired into them

It's like asking a fish not to swim

It's who they are                                                                                                                                                                               

When dogs aren't given opportunities to engage in meaningful activities, many are left searching for ways to satisfy those drives themselves

That's why some dogs never seem fully satisfied after a walk

Why some are constantly looking for their next source of stimulation.

And why some develop habits and behaviours their owners find frustrating

Not because they're being difficult

Because they're still trying to do the jobs they were born to do

Enriching Outing & Instinct Play session

1h 15 minutes $140 1 dog/$160 2 dogs

The Signature Enriching Outing is upgraded to include a 30-minute Instinct Play session in your own backyard immediately following your dog's 45-minute outing

Designed around your dog's breed, temperament and individual preferences, Instinct Play provides opportunities for your dog to engage in the behaviours they were born to perform. Every session is conducted on a one-to-one basis and tailored specifically to your dog

Activities may include scent-driven nose work, simulated hunting games, retrieval tasks, herding-inspired activities, foraging opportunities and problem-solving challenges, all carefully selected to align with your dog's natural instincts and interests

Rather than asking your dog to suppress their instincts, Instinct Play provides safe and appropriate opportunities for them to be expressed

Activities are carefully balanced to ensure your dog is neither overstimulated nor understimulated, helping to create experiences that are engaging, rewarding and supportive of overall wellbeing 

Every Instinct Play session is tailored to your dog's evolving interests, preferences and needs. Your participation, engagement and favourite activities are recorded in their personalised report card, allowing you to follow their progress over time.
